uhh there's a few notable mobs that you want to handle first.
like in the plague quarter there are gargoyles, these need to be take on ideally alone (no other add pulls) because they need to be burned down fast before they finish casting stone form or else they turn immune and heal up for a bit. You'll see when you reach the first stairway down there are 2 sets of 2 gargoyles (one at entrance one at exit of stairs) Don't be fooled into thinking it's a clear stairway, they do come to life when you get close enough so make sure you and the MT know which one is tanking which.
Also in the plague quarter are those annoying slimes at the beginning, whoever gets aggro from them (assuming you don't tank it) needs to kite them while the rest of the raid dps's, they hit hard so don't let them catch anyone, if it means taunting it and taking a big hit do it, it's your job as a tank, but it's not a bad thing to let someone else kite it if they know what they're doing.
In the military quarter you should take note of the Dark Touched Knights or whatever, these guys need to die first in packs because they whirlwind for a lot of damage, they are susceptible to stuns though so if you and the MT want to work out a stunning system that works as well.
In the abomination quarter just be wary of slimes that periodically spawn, and beware of frogger boss. Oh and the Giant guys right inside of Grobbulus's room punt you so tank em with your back to the wall.
In Spider wing... well there's not much that I can remember, pretty basic wing really.
But your MT should go over these things with you and the raid before hand mostly anyways, this is just a headsup.
I eat Wyrm Delight if I'm hitting things from behind or Rhinolicious Wyrmsteak if I'm in front of them. Either a Stoneblood Flask or some Elixirs of Mighty Fortitude along with Strength or Expertise elixirs.
Encounters:
On Noth, make sure you and the other OT(s) know which bone piles you're watching for add spawns. Heroic Throw or run up and Shield Slam one add as soon as you can target it, then look for a second one and Charge at it ASAP.
On Grobb, just Taunt those slimes and make sure they don't get close to any of your ranged DPS or healers while you're killing them.

Thnx for the advice everyone ,, one question I have is take a straight forward boss, should I as an offtank be in defense stance using revenge ,, SS , devastate , or should I switch to fury so I dont pull aggro off the main tank.
Depends on the fight. For one tank fights like Thaddius, you will never get hit so there's no point staying in defensive stance.
For Patchwerk you need to be in defensive stance. For other fights like Gluth and Grobbulus what I did was I dps-ed in berserker stance, then switched to defensive when it was my time to taunt. Sure you lose a lot of rage but 1) you probably didn't have that much to begin with and 2) you'll get it back now that you're tanking something.

Wowhead link: Stoneskin Gargoyle
At 30% they will start casting Stoneskin, which is a 6-second cast. The raid will need to finish them off, otherwise they will turn invincible and cast a HoT on themselves.
